In the meaty variety, there are many close relatives, such as the moon rabbit ear and the black rabbit ear. Both belong to the genus gymnospermae of the Sedum family, both of which have rabbit ears in their names, and even the place where they were born is also from Central America. How to distinguish such similar brothers with rabbit ears.

The difference between the ear of the moon rabbit and the ear of the black rabbit

Generally speaking, the moon rabbit ear and the black rabbit ear are very similar. However, there are some differences between the two, one of which is the color of the leaves.

The leaf color of the rabbit ear is a little grayish green. It looks a little green on the whole, but it is still green. The leaves of black rabbit ears are a little darker, also known as chocolate rabbit ears. It looks darker than the rabbit's ear, which is quite striking. Both have black edges.

The edge of the leaf is not easy to blacken, and the brown spots on the edge of the leaf are also relatively light. The leaf edge of black rabbit ear is easy to blacken, and the leaf edge is dark with obvious outline. The difference between them is also obvious.

In short, the leaves of the rabbit ears will grow continuously with the growth of the rabbit ears, and the leaves will be wider and wider, a little wider than the black rabbit ears. Black rabbit ears have shorter, thicker leaves.
